Reference drawings

A reference drawing is a 2D drawing imported from an external file (DWG, DWT, DWF, DWFx, DXF, DGN) that is attached to a work view, drawing view or diagram, and serves as a visual aid for the insertion of 3D design objects, 2D diagram symbols, or 2D annotations. Reference drawings can be resized, repositioned, and customized in terms of line weight and color, without altering the original drawing. Reference drawings can maintain their link to the original file, or they can sever this link in the import and store a copy of the original drawing in COS. In both cases, if modifications are made to the original, the reference drawing can be updated through a reload, and unnecessary reference drawings can be hidden or removed entirely.
